1988 Chevrolet Cavalier

The Cavalier was part of the Chevrolet lineup from 1982 through 2005, first going on sale in May of 1981 as a 1982 model. It came powered by a choice of two carbureted versions of the GM 122 series four-cylinder pushrod engines, sending the power to the front wheels. Body styles included a 2- and 4-door sedan, station wagon, and hatchback. A convertible body style joined the lineup in 1983, although it proved very unpopular with fewer than 1,000 examples sold that year.

In 1983, throttle body fuel injection was the big news for the Cavalier, and a V6 engine became available the following year. That year, they received a mild facelift that included quad headlights. In 1985, the Z24 package was introduced for the 1986 model year coupe and hatchback configurations.

The Second Generation of the Cavalier was introduced in 1987 for the 1988 model year. These cars were given a new grille and composite headlamps. In the back were a new decklid, bumper, and taillamps. Body styles included a coupe, sedan, or station wagon - the three-doo hatchback was dropped. An option RS coupe and sedan was available, along with a Z24 coupe and convertible coupe. The base engine was a 2-liter four-cylinder unit with throttle-body fuel injection that offered 90 horsepower while the Z24 versions had a 2.8-liter V6. A five-speed manual was standard with a three-speed automatic available for an additional cost.

The 2.8-liter V6 with multi-port fuel injection delivered 125 horsepower at 4,500 RPM and 160 lbs.-ft of torque. The 2.8-liter version found standard in the Z24 had 135 horsepower.
